What Is Passive Income?

Passive income is money you earn regularly with minimal ongoing effort. Unlike a traditional job, it doesn’t require you to actively work for every dollar.

Common examples include:

  • Rental income from real estate
  • Dividends from stocks
  • Earnings from digital products like courses or templates

While some passive income streams require upfront investment or effort, they can provide steady returns once established.

Investing is one of the most reliable ways to build passive income—but it comes with risks. Always consider your financial goals, time horizon, and risk tolerance before getting started.

1. Dividend Stocks

Dividend-paying stocks distribute a portion of company profits to shareholders. You can receive payouts:

  • Monthly
  • Quarterly
  • Annually

These payments can grow over time, especially if you reinvest them. However, stock prices can fluctuate, so this strategy carries risk.

2. Money Market Funds

Money market funds invest in low-risk, short-term debt instruments. They aim to:

  • Preserve your capital
  • Provide easy access to funds
  • Generate modest monthly income

This is a safer option compared to stocks but usually offers lower returns.

3. Certificates of Deposit (CDs)

A Certificate of Deposit (CD) offers a fixed interest rate over a set period. In exchange, you agree not to withdraw your money early.

Benefits:

  • Predictable returns
  • Low risk
  • Higher interest than savings accounts

Downside: limited liquidity until maturity.

4. Bonds

When you invest in bonds, you’re essentially lending money to governments or companies in exchange for interest payments.

Key points:

  • Lower risk than stocks
  • Fixed income stream
  • Various maturity periods

Holding bonds until maturity typically ensures return of principal plus interest.

5. Bond Funds

Bond funds pool money to invest in a diversified portfolio of bonds.

Advantages:

  • Instant diversification
  • Professional management
  • Regular monthly income

Returns depend on the types of bonds held in the fund.

6. Real Estate Rentals

Owning rental property is a classic passive income strategy.

You can earn money by:

  • Renting out apartments or houses
  • Leasing commercial space

Keep in mind:

  • Requires significant upfront capital
  • Ongoing management may be needed
  • Market risks and tenant issues can arise

Not all passive income requires money—some just need time and creativity upfront.

7. Rent Out Your Parking Space

If you live in a busy area, your unused parking space could generate steady income.

Best locations:

  • Near offices
  • Stadiums
  • City centers

8. Rent Out Storage Space

Turn unused areas like:

  • Basements
  • Garages
  • Spare rooms

Into storage rentals for people who need extra space.

Online Passive Income Ideas

The internet has opened up countless ways to earn passive income from anywhere.

9. Create an Online Course

If you have expertise in a specific area, you can create and sell courses.

Popular topics include:

  • Business & finance
  • Fitness
  • Design & tech skills

Once created, courses can generate income for years.

10. Sell Spreadsheets or Templates

Businesses and individuals often need ready-made tools like:

  • Budget trackers
  • Project planners
  • Financial dashboards

If you’re skilled with spreadsheets, this can be a profitable niche.

Other Creative Passive Income Ideas

11. Rent Out Household Items

You can rent out items you already own, such as:

  • Tools
  • Cameras
  • Gaming consoles

This is a simple way to monetize underused assets.

12. Start a Vending Machine Business

A vending machine can generate consistent monthly income with minimal effort.

What you need:

  • Initial investment ($3,000–$5,000 on average)
  • A good location (offices, schools, gyms)
  • Regular restocking

13. Sell Stock Photography

If you enjoy photography, you can upload your images to stock photo platforms.

Tips for success:

  • Focus on trending topics
  • Build a large portfolio
  • Optimize keywords for visibility

Over time, your photos can generate recurring income.
